How does depolarization of neuronal membrane start?

Primary cause of neuronal depolarization is binding of neurotransmitters released in synapse (by axon of neuron that Resting potential is membrane voltage when the cell is not excited, about –70 mV.

Excitation threshold is voltage level, about –50 mV that the initial depolarization should reach for the action potential to be achieved.
